Jake Lee

Jake Lee is a dedicated advocate for Utah accident victims, specializing in high-stakes litigation for car accidents, semi-truck collisions, and catastrophic brain or spinal cord injuries. Recognized by The National Trial Lawyers (Top 40 under 40) and a SuperLawyers Rising Star, Jake brings a sophisticated level of legal strategy to every case he handles. As a member of the Board of Governors for the Utah Association for Justice, Jake is actively involved in the legislative process, responsible for passing several bills that have directly improved the rights of wrongfully injured people in Utah. Jake’s approach is built on transparency and meticulous evidence gathering. Having recovered millions in compensation for his clients throughout his career, he founded True North Injury Law to ensure that every client receives personal attention and a legal strategy tailored to their specific recovery. A graduate of Brigham Young University and California Western School of Law, Jake is a Distinguished Advocate who focuses on handling the legal complexities so his clients can focus on their health.
